Abstract
OBJECTIVES: To define the target population of patients who have suspicion of sepsis (SOS) and to provide a basis for assessing the burden of SOS, and the evaluation of sepsis guidelines and improvement programmes.Entities:

Top 25 most common ‘Suspicion of Sepsis’ diagnoses in Oxford Academic Health Science Network region (2013–2014)
| Diagnosis | Admissions (n) | Deaths (n) | Mortality (%) | LOS | Readmission (%) |
| 1. N39.0—Urinary tract infection, site not specified | 7088 | 285 | 4.0 | 9.0 | 6.4 |
| 2. J18.1—Lobar pneumonia, unspecified | 5265 | 990 | 18.8 | 9.8 | 6.3 |
| 3. J22.X—Unspecified acute lower respiratory infection | 3808 | 167 | 4.4 | 6.5 | 7.4 |
| 4. J18.9—Pneumonia, unspecified | 3126 | 483 | 15.5 | 9.6 | 7.1 |
| 5. L03.1—Cellulitis of other parts of limb | 2983 | 62 | 2.1 | 6.9 | 7.5 |
| 6. J44.0—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ease with acute lower respiratory infection | 2854 | 184 | 6.4 | 7.2 | 11.3 |
| 7. A41.9—Sepsis, unspecified | 1882 | 280 | 14.9 | 9.2 | 10.7 |
| 8. T81.4—Infection following a procedure, not elsewhere classified | 1067 | 3 | 0.3 | 5.9 | 7.7 |
| 9. J03.9—Acute tonsillitis, unspecified | 1055 | 0 | 0.0 | 1.2 | 5.7 |
| 10. K35.8—Acute appendicitis, other and unspecified | 993 | 0 | 0.0 | 2.9 | 6.4 |
| 11. N12.X—Tubulo-interstitial nephritis, not specified as acute or chronic | 809 | 1 | 0.1 | 3.5 | 3.5 |
| 12. K61.0—Anal abscess | 781 | 0 | 0.0 | 1.2 | 5.6 |
| 13. J69.0—Pneumonitis due to food and vomit | 776 | 260 | 33.5 | 14.1 | 5.0 |
| 14. L02.4—Cutaneous abscess, furuncle and carbuncle of limb | 710 | 0 | 0.0 | 2.5 | 5.6 |
| 15. L05.0—Pilonidal cyst with abscess | 533 | 0 | 0.0 | 0.6 | 4.9 |
| 16. L02.2—Cutaneous abscess, furuncle and carbuncle of trunk | 527 | 1 | 0.2 | 2.5 | 8.2 |
| 17. O23.4—Unspecified infection of urinary tract in pregnancy | 518 | 0 | 0.0 | 1.3 | 1.0 |
| 18. K80.0—Calculus of gallbladder with acute cholecystitis | 517 | 6 | 1.2 | 4.7 | 8.5 |
| 19. K37.X—Unspecified appendicitis | 505 | 1 | 0.2 | 2.5 | 3.8 |
| 20. J18.0—Bronchopneumonia, unspecified | 432 | 242 | 56.0 | 10.5 | 5.8 |
| 21. J36.X—Peritonsillar abscess | 429 | 0 | 0.0 | 1.3 | 2.8 |
| 22. N45.9—Orchitis, epididymitis and epididymo-orchitis without abscess | 413 | 0 | 0.0 | 1.8 | 6.1 |
| 23. A41.5—Sepsis due to other Gram-negative organisms | 360 | 40 | 11.1 | 11.5 | 10.8 |
| 24. T84.5—Infection and inflammatory reaction due to internal joint prosthesis | 345 | 4 | 1.2 | 19.1 | 5.5 |
| 25. K81.9—Cholecystitis, unspecified | 339 | 5 | 1.5 | 4.0 | 8.8 |
LOS, length of stay.
Top 10 ‘Suspicion of Sepsis’ diagnoses associated with death in Oxford Academic Health Science Network region (2013–2014)
| Diagnosis | Deaths (n) | Admissions (n) | Mortality (%) | LOS | Readmission (%) |
| 1. J18.1—Lobar pneumonia, unspecified | 990 | 5265 | 18.8 | 9.8 | 6.3 |
| 2. J18.9—Pneumonia, unspecified | 483 | 3126 | 15.5 | 9.6 | 7.1 |
| 3. N39.0—Urinary tract infection, site not specified | 285 | 7088 | 4.0 | 9.0 | 6.4 |
| 4. A41.9—Sepsis, unspecified | 280 | 1882 | 14.9 | 9.2 | 10.7 |
| 5. J69.0—Pneumonitis due to food and vomit | 260 | 776 | 33.5 | 14.1 | 5.0 |
| 6. J18.0—Bronchopneumonia, unspecified | 242 | 432 | 56.0 | 10.5 | 5.8 |
| 7. J44.0—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ease with acute lower respiratory infection | 184 | 2854 | 6.4 | 7.2 | 11.3 |
| 8. J22.X—Unspecified acute lower respiratory infection | 167 | 3808 | 4.4 | 6.5 | 7.4 |
| 9. L03.1—Cellulitis of other parts of limb | 62 | 2983 | 2.1 | 6.9 | 7.5 |
| 10. K63.1—Perforation of intestine (non-traumatic) | 51 | 136 | 37.5 | 13.0 | 5.9 |
LOS, length of stay.
